Position Summary:
The Maximo Consultant II joining our team will align with business and IT stakeholders to translate business issues and requirements into best practice processes, blueprint, and functional specifications. This role is responsible for working on complex challenges to ensure deliverable quality and effective communication between technical implementation teams along with advising clients on their asset management or EAM system maturity.

About Bentley Systems
Around the world, infrastructure professionals rely on software from Bentley Systems to help them design, build, and operate better and more resilient infrastructure for transportation, water, energy, cities, and more. Founded in 1984 by engineers for engineers, Bentley is the partner of choice for engineering firms and owner-operators worldwide, with software that spans engineering disciplines, industry sectors, and all phases of the infrastructure lifecycle. Through our digital twin solutions, we help infrastructure professionals unlock the value of their data to transform project delivery and asset performance.
